Output 31d6a24fc3975f7dfa35c54b75730113652a32bea3423d685317067128d4219d:80

value
2528843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8cbf790aca9f19c574ed0e896cfc5054b5f08d3 OP_EQUAL
address
3QNXqzmjS1HnM46MMUuiK3cFbAt2sb7vdX
transaction
31d6a24fc3975f7dfa35c54b75730113652a32bea3423d685317067128d4219d